Determination of folic acid in milk, milk powder and energy drink by an indirect immunoassay.

ABSTRACT
BACKGROUND:
Folic acid (FA) is essential for healthy people (reference daily intake 400 µg day⻹) and pregnant women (600 µg day⻹). Insufficient intake of FA will increase the risk of neural tube defects in newborns. In this study an indirect en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ay was developed for rapid and convenient detection of FA in vitamin-fortified foods.RESULTS:
A carbodiimide-modified active ester method was used to synthesise the immunogen (FA-bovine serum albumin (BSA) conjugate) to raise polyclonal antibodies for FA. The coupling ratio of FA with BSA was determined to be 141 (molar ratio). The detection limit of the immunoassay was 3.0 ng mL⻹ in buffer, 3.52 ng mL⻹ in energy drink, 11.91 ng mL⻹ in milk and 16.50 ng mL⻹ in milk powder. Intra- and inter-assay variability ranged from 6.6 to 15.1%. Analytical recoveries of FA-spiked samples were 88.3-108.9%.CONCLUSION:
The immunoassay developed in this study can be used as a simple, rapid and accurate method for fast semi-quantitative and quantitative on-site analysis of FA in food products.
